What is a Manual Treadmill?
A manual treadmill operates solely through the user's own physical effort. Unlike electric treadmills that count on a motor to move the belt, a Manual Treadmil treadmill needs the user to power the machine by walking or working on it. This design can cause a more engaged workout, as the user should generate their own momentum.

Cost-Effectiveness
One of the most significant advantages of manual treadmills is their cost. They are typically cheaper than electric treadmills and can offer a fantastic workout without breaking the bank.
2. Portability
Manual Incline Treadmill treadmills are generally lighter and easier to move. This portability permits users to set them up in various locations, making it possible to work out in various environments.
3. No Electricity Required
For those who are energy-conscious or live in locations with unstable electricity supply, a manual treadmill offers a sustainable alternative. Users can work out without relying on an electric outlet, making them eco-friendly also.
4. Engaged Workouts
Users are required to utilize their own effort to operate a manual treadmill, cultivating a more engaged workout experience. This Self Powered Treadmill-propulsion causes an increased calorie burn and can likewise assist build strength and endurance.
5. Lower Risk of Injury
Because manual treadmills typically have a lower optimum speed than electric models, they can be much safer for newbies or those recovering from injuries. Users keep greater control over their speed and strength.
Drawbacks of Manual Treadmills
While manual treadmills offer lots of advantages, they do have some disadvantages.
1. Steeper Learning Curve
For those accustomed to electric treadmills, the shift to a manual design might need some change. Users must learn how to appropriately manage their pace and stride.
2. Limited Features
Numerous manual treadmills lack the innovative features discovered in electric designs, such as set exercises, heart rate monitors, and incline settings.
3. Less Suitable for High-Intensity Workouts
While manual treadmills can certainly be used for intense workouts, they might not offer the very same level of speed and adaptability as electric models, which can restrict alternatives for innovative users.
